WILLIAMS v. UNEM. COMP. BD. OF REVIEW


926 A.2d 568 (2007)

Crystal WILLIAMS, Petitioner v. UNEMPLOYMENT COMPENSATION BOARD OF REVIEW, Respondent.

Commonwealth Court of Pennsylvania.

Decided June 8, 2007.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Eileen D. Yacknin, Pittsburgh, for petitioner.

Beth S. Harris, Asst. Counsel and Gerard M. Mackarevich, Deputy Chief Counsel, Harrisburg, for respondent.

BEFORE: LEADBETTER, President Judge, and FRIEDMAN, Judge, and McCLOSKEY, Senior Judge.


OPINION BY Senior Judge McCLOSKEY.

Crystal Williams (Claimant) petitions for review of an order of the Unemployment Compensation Board of Review (Board), affirming the decision of a Referee and denying Claimant benefits on the grounds of willful misconduct, pursuant to Section 402(e) of the Unemployment Compensation Law (Law).1 We affirm.
